Dr. Matias Alberto Cardenas is an emerging leader in analytical chemistry whose academic journey began with a degree in Microbiology from the Universidad Nacional de Río Cuarto, eventually culminating in a Doctorate in Chemical Sciences (Ph.D., Universidad Nacional de Río Cuarto, 2025) with a thesis on electroanalytical detection of neonicotinoids in honey. Over the course of his academic and professional trajectory, he has built a strong profile combining teaching, research, and project leadership: he has served as a teaching assistant in microbiology and chemistry courses, evaluated faculty competitions, and held administrative roles such as departmental counselor and evaluator of socio-community practices. His professional experience includes directing and collaborating in multiple research projects funded by national agencies (FONCYT, CONICET, SECyT), including leading the “ApisLoq” nanoparticle-based biopesticide project, and contributing to interdisciplinary programs aiming at sustainable contaminant analysis in agro-food systems. His research interests lie in electrochemical sensor technology, nanomaterials, chemometric data analysis, and food and environmental contaminant detection, and he is skilled in applying electroanalytical techniques, multivariate statistics, sensor fabrication, separation methods, and method validation. Notably, his publications include articles such as Chemometric-assisted electrochemical sensor for simultaneous determination of neonicotinoids imidacloprid and thiamethoxam in honey (Analytical Methods) and Reduction of Fusarium proliferatum growth and fumonisin accumulation by ZnO nanoparticles (International Journal of Food Microbiology). His leadership in research projects, conference presentations across Latin America and Europe, and service in academic governance reflect strong dedication to community and science. In recognition of his contributions, he has earned awards such as “Best Poster” and “Best Work” in electroanalytical chemistry at national conferences. 📘 Education & Experience

Dr. Sibele Santos Fernandes holds dual undergraduate degrees in Food Engineering (2013) and Chemical Engineering (2017) from FURG 🏛️. She completed her Master’s in Food Science and Technology (2016) and earned a PhD in the same field (2020), with a sandwich PhD stint at Universidad Autónoma de Yucatán in Mexico 🇲🇽. Her thesis focused on the nanoencapsulation of chia oil for food applications 🧪🥣. She has completed postdoctoral research at IF Goiano and FURG 🔬. Professionally, she has served as a substitute professor at UFMA and UNIPAMPA and is now a full-time Adjunct Professor at FURG 📘. She teaches in chemical, food, and biochemical engineering and is active in postgraduate education 👩‍🏫. Research Focus 🔍🤖

Dr. Sibele Santos Fernandes focuses her research on sustainable food engineering 🌍🥣 and biodegradable materials. Her work explores innovative uses of chia seeds 🌱—specifically chia mucilage and chia oil—in food development, fat substitution, and nanoencapsulation. She has developed edible films, oral disintegration systems, and gluten-free formulations enriched with functional ingredients 🍞🧪. Her research also dives into effluent treatment using biocoagulants 💧, valorization of agricultural by-products 🌾, and smart food packaging. With expertise spanning chemical engineering and food science 🔬, Dr. Fernandes integrates molecular-level innovations with industrial applications. She leads projects on chia-based nanoemulsions, active and intelligent packaging, and techno-functional plant polysaccharides 📦🧫.
